Roof Installation for Black Forest Homes

Replacing a roof in Black Forest is a different project than a standard Colorado Springs suburban job. The tree canopy that gives the area its identity creates real roofing challenges: debris accumulation, moss and algae on shaded sections, and higher moisture exposure than open lots see. The area is in a genuine hail zone, and fire risk is a real consideration when it comes to material selection. Larger custom properties mean more roof area and more complex access logistics. Material Selection That Fits the Environment

Metal roofing and Class 4 impact-resistant shingles are both strong considerations for Black Forest homes. Metal sheds debris cleanly, does not develop moss, carries a Class A fire rating, and has a lifespan that matches the long-term nature of rural custom properties. Class 4 shingles offer a more cost-effective entry point with meaningful hail resistance. We give you honest guidance on both.

Installation Details That Matter

Proper underlayment, ice and water shield, ventilation, and flashing at every penetration and valley are what determine how a roof performs over time in Black Forest conditions. We do not cut corners on the details that are not visible once the surface material is on.

Metal roofing is a strong choice for Black Forest given its fire resistance, longevity, and ability to shed debris cleanly without developing the moss and algae issues that affect asphalt under a tree canopy. Class 4 impact-resistant architectural shingles are a solid middle-ground option that provides meaningful hail resistance at a lower upfront cost. We walk you through both during the estimate.
Yes, it is worth a serious conversation. The 2013 Black Forest Fire affected hundreds of homes in this community and fire risk remains real here. Class A fire-rated roofing materials, including metal and certain asphalt shingles, reduce risk and may affect your homeowner insurance premium. We discuss your options during the estimate.
Significantly. Debris accumulation in valleys and gutters holds moisture against the roof surface and accelerates wear. Shaded sections develop moss and algae that break down shingle granules over time. Overhanging branches drop debris year-round and can cause direct impact damage. These are all factors in material selection and in how often your roof should be inspected and maintained.
Most residential roof replacements are completed in one to two days. Larger custom homes take longer depending on roof area and complexity. Rural access conditions can also affect scheduling logistics. We give you a realistic timeline during the estimate.
Yes. Black Forest sits in an active hail zone in El Paso County. The area sees regular hail activity and the larger roof areas on custom homes here mean a single event can cause significant damage. Class 4 impact-resistant roofing products are worth considering here.
